Heads up: if the Lintrock baseline file in the Quarrow repo drifts from main, CI fails with a "stale baseline" error even when the code is fine. Quick fix is to regenerate the baseline on a clean checkout and re-push. If a customer build is blocked, confirm the failing run matches the token below before escalating.

build token for yadug-yagag: htk21_c863c33eb8b82c0c9c152

## Alert: Currency Rounding Drift — Tillwise Checkout

This alert fires when converted totals in Tillwise differ from the Ledgerpin reference by more than 0.02 units per transaction. Customers may report cart totals off by a cent or two. Do not issue manual refunds; note affected order numbers and the currency pair involved. For reconciliation help, the payments accuracy team can be reached below.

escalation mailbox, yahif-kahop: norax.aldion.quenath@ordinhq.example

## Artifact Signing — Bucketline Assignment Service

All Bucketline release artifacts are signed before deploy so experiment assignments can't be tampered with in transit. Support should verify the signature badge in the admin console before escalating mismatch reports. If a customer asks which key signed the current build, reference the value below.

deploy key for kahag-kagaf: bky9_uLYdkfG6Z

**Q: Why does the autocomplete index on Lanternfold Directory respond slowly during recovery audits?**

A: The suggest shards rebuild nightly from the Marrowgate replica, and during that window query latency can exceed two seconds. This is expected and does not indicate compromise. Reviewers verifying the recovery path should bypass autocomplete entirely and query the canonical lookup table, which remains consistent throughout the rebuild. Access to the audit replica requires the standing recovery passphrase recorded below.

vault phrase of yafop-bajeg = wenael-briael-juleth-praath-briir-julvan-gormir-quenmir-eliael-eliox-sormir-kasax-ralath